DATA SHEET MOS FIELD EFFECT TRANSISTOR 2SJ687 SWITCHING P-CHANNEL POWER MOSFET DESCRIPTION The 2SJ687 is P-channel MOSFET device and a excellent switch that can be driven by a low power-supply voltage. FEATURES * Low on-state resistance RDS(on)1 = 7.0 m MAX. (VGS = -4.5 V, ID = -10 A) RDS(on)2 = 9.0 m MAX. (VGS = -3.0 V, ID = -10 A) RDS(on)3 = 20 m MAX. (VGS = -2.5 V, ID = -10 A) * 2.5 V drive available * Avalanche capability ratings ORDERING INFORMATION PART NUMBER 2SJ687-ZK-E1-AY Note 2SJ687-ZK-E2-AY Note LEAD PLATING PACKING PACKAGE Pure Sn (Tin) Tape 2500 p/reel TO-252 (MP-3ZK) 0.27 g TYP. Note Pb-free (This product does not contain Pb in external electrode.)
